EXPERTS appointed by the United Nations Human Rights Council have expressed concern over reports of increased militarization and intimidation surrounding a multibillion-dollar urban development and tourism project in Indonesia.

The Mandalika project includes parks, resorts, hotels and a motorcycle racetrack hosting international sporting events. It is on Lombok island, in the Southeast Asian archipelago's southern West Nusa Tenggara province.
